W hen I received the invite to my nephew’s pirate party, I was worried. The event was taking place at his house during the wintertime. The five-year-old kids would be cooped up indoors. How would more than 20 kids be entertained inside? Would I hear so many chaotic screams of “Arrr”
and “Ahoy” that I would want to walk the plank?
My fears subsided when I beheld the enormous cardboard pirate ship moored in the living room. If the boat hadn’t been so crowded with kids, I would have
jumped onboard myself. When I noticed organized ac- tivity stations set up throughout the house, I knew all the kids would have a blast. The party was a huge suc- cess! My kids still talk about it four years later.
The pirate party isn’t the only impressive at-home event my sister, Tara, and her husband Mike Stull have hosted. They have thrown other equally successful events for their children. Knights and princesses, cowboys and cowgirls, fairies and gnomes, Star Wars and pirates. For each party this couple has created a thematic cardboard
Photo by Francesca Murgia, Chico
play area. A castle, an Old West town, that pirate ship. There are also games centered around the theme and a favor to take home.
So, what is the secret to throwing an epic birthday party on a dime?
